Was Vehicle Towed: - Description of the Complaints: I have had numerous problems with my 2000 chevy blazer ls 4x4. under warranty the dealer replaced the oil lines by the oil filter, whole seat mechanism, driver side window motor, rear shock. they also fixed my hood rattle after 5 visits to the dealer and i told them what was wrong the first time it went in. since then at 40,000 miles the driver side wheel bearing went out and had it replaced and at the same time had the fuel pump replaced since that went out also. at 50,000 miles the same one went out again and had it replaced. now at 68,000 miles the passenger side wheel bearing is bad. also on my first wheel bearing replacement, they told me the ball joints were very loose and should think about replacing those also. these things should never be going wrong with such low miles. from what i am reading on the web and hearing from the dealers, this is a very frequent problem that chevy will not recall and take responsibility. i sure am happy that i haven't had a wheel fall off and kill someone yet. *jb
